Firefighters now say Savannah Ridge brushfire is under control

3:10 PM Tue, Mar 10, 2009 |
Mike Sanders
 E-mail

(SAVANNAH RIDGE)---Firefighters from the Folsom area, on the scene of a brushfire near the intersections of LA 1077, LA 1078, and Stephens Road in the Savannah Ridge section of St. Tammany Parish, now say the fire they have been battling for nearly an hour is under control.

Savannah Ridge is located to the southwest of Folsom and the southeast of Cranky Corners.

The fire was first reported at around 2 p.m. Radio traffic, monitored from firefighter teams in the area, indicated at the time that three structures were in danger from the flames, and that a nearby barn was also at risk.

Radio calls monitored from firefighters on the scene shortly before 2:45 p.m. simply said that they were "making headway."

But at 3:02 p.m., firefighters reported that the blaze was under control. There was no word mentioned as to any possible structure damage or injuries.
